Overall Job Purpose:
To undertake work in the Employment Department to assist in providing quality advice to clients and enable other fee earners to attend to their increasing caseloads. To proactively support the Employment Department and provide cover for holidays
Reporting to:
Head of Department
Location:
Leicestershire with Flexible and Hybrid Working
Main Duties to Include:
1.
Responsible for assisting in providing high quality, timely, professional advice and representation for claimant and respondent clients
2
. Responsible for assisting in the preparation and drafting of documents such as Form ET1 and ET3, witness statements, briefing counsel and schedules of loss
3.
Responsible for assisting in attending clients, taking instructions and advising under supervision. Generally assisting in conducting files efficiently whilst maintaining the confidentiality of all the Company's and client's documents and information at all times.
4.
Responsible for assisting other employment fee earners on their files where required
5
. Responsible for actively proposing and participating in agreed marketing initiatives
